  • Elon Musk says he will pay over $11 billion in taxes this year

    From cnbc.com

    Elon Musk faces a hefty tax bill this year — possibly the biggest in U.S. history. “For those wondering, I will pay over $11 billion in taxes this year,” the Tesla CEO tweeted on Monday. tweet That’s close to a CNBC estimate that Musk was set to pay a total of $12 billion in taxes in 2021. Musk has sold off $14 billion worth of Tesla stock since early November, after asking his followers in a Twitter poll if he should sell 10% of his holdings. The response to that poll was a resounding “yes.” But it’s likely Musk would have begun selling anyway. That’s because he faces a massive tax bill on Tesla ... (full story)
